IEEE TechEthics - Washington DC - 13 October 2017

The IEEE TechEthics Conference serves as the IEEE TechEthics program’s flagship event, featuring luminaries in technology, philosophy, ethics, policy development and more. In addition to keynotes by Rodney Brooks and Danielle Bassett, the program for this highly interactive event will include multimedia showings by Heather Knight and a series of panels addressing significant and provocative questions related to artificial intelligence, autonomous transportation, neuroscience, and ethics education.” Participants in this conference will “explore the ethical and societal implications of technology.”
